Consignors Win

Consignors participating in Rhea Lana’s Children’s Consignment events reap a number of benefits from the company’s unique approach including:

  • Select the price of each item they choose to sell in the event.
  • Track their sales in real time online or on their smartphone because of the innovative bar-coding system developed by the company.
  • Earn 70%-80% of the sale price and be paid the same week the item is sold.
  • Relax knowing their items are guaranteed against loss.

About Rhea Lana’s Children’s Consignment Events

Rhea Lana founded this company with humble beginnings as a budget conscious young mom of 3 in 1997.  Her innovative husband developed the software after her first event and they have been pioneers in this industry since that time.  Consignor’s items have always been guaranteed.   Riner has been featured in numerous publications including The High Profile Section, Arkansas Democrat Gazette and Women’s Inc Magazine.  She has recently won a prestigious national award by Enterprising Women, a national publication and foundation that honors entrepreneurial women with rapidly growing companies who seek to mentor other women in business.
